妃请妾莫悲伤
[fēi qĭng qiè mò bēi shāng]
Derived from traditional Chinese culture, where 'fei' (妃) refers to an imperial concubine of higher rank, and 'qie' (妾) refers to one of lower rank. This name translates to 'Please, lady, do not be sad,' and may imply consolation or comfort given to someone inferior in status or position.
